The most pleasant months of the year for the Athens-Clarke County metro area are May, September and October. In the Athens-Clarke County metro area, there are 4 comfortable months with high temperatures in the range of 70-85°. July is the hottest month for the Athens-Clarke County metro area with an average high temperature of 89.9°, which ranks it as cooler than most places in Georgia. January is the snowiest month in the Athens-Clarke County metro area with 0.6 inches of snow, and 1 month of the year have significant snowfall. The most uncomfortably humid months are July, August and June.

Weather Highlights

Summer High: the July high is around 90 degrees
Winter Low: the January low is 31
Rain: averages 48 inches of rain a year
Snow: averages 1 inches of snow a year


BESTPLACES COMFORT INDEX

The annual BestPlaces Comfort Index for the Athens-Clarke County Metro Area area is 6.6 (10=best), which means it is more comfortable than most places in Georgia.

6.6 / 10

A higher score indicates a more comfortable year-round climate. The US average for the comfort index is 7.8. Our index is based on the total number of days annually within the comfort range of 70-80 degrees, and we also applied a penalty for days of excessive humidity.


Average Monthly High and Low (°F)
HighLow
January53° 31°
February57° 35°
March65° 41°
April73° 48°
May80° 57°
June87° 65°
July90° 69°
August89° 68°
September83° 61°
October73° 50°
November64° 41°
December55° 34°

YOU SHOULD KNOW

Many people confuse weather and climate but they are different. Weather is the conditions of the atmosphere over a short period of time, and climate is how the atmosphere is over long periods of time.

Weather is how the atmosphere is behaving and its effects upon life and human activities. Weather can change from minute-to-minute. Most people think of weather in terms of temperature, humidity, precipitation, cloudiness, brightness, visibility, wind, and atmospheric pressure.

Climate is the description of the long-term pattern of weather in a place. Climate can mean the average weather for a particular region and time period taken over 30 years. Climate is the average of weather over time.
